I just got done doing some research on the company.
By far, they offer one of the best satellite internet service in the market.
They have two speed tiers which are based on the area covered by the ViaSat-1 satellite.
exode-12: 12Mb/s Down & 3Mb/s Up
exode-5: 5Mb/s Down & 1Mb/s Up
Both speed tiers fall under a monthly usage cap package [this is what the consumer pays for]
10GB/month $49.99
15GB/month $79.99
25GB/month $129.99
Now the neat thing about this, just like cell phone plants, these package include unmetered nights which starts from 12:00am to 5:00am
@Dadawg2010: You might want to find out what is the penalty for going over the monthly bandwidth cap; speed reduction or pay as you go [$$$ per GB]
